Residential Remodeling in Denver County, CO
Residential remodeling services encompass a wide range of projects aimed at updating, improving, or customizing existing homes. Common projects include kitchen and bathroom renovations, basement finishing, room additions, interior upgrades, and exterior improvements. Property owners typically seek these services to enhance functionality, increase comfort, modernize their living spaces, or boost property value. Before requesting remodeling assistance, homeowners often want to understand the scope of work, design options, material choices, and any potential impact on daily living during the renovation process.
It is important for property owners to consider factors such as budget, timeline, and the desired outcome when exploring remodeling options. Clarifying the specific goals for each project, whether it’s improving energy efficiency, expanding living space, or updating aesthetics, helps ensure the remodeling aligns with expectations. Additionally, understanding the necessary permits, project phases, and how the work might affect existing structures can facilitate a smoother renovation experience. Proper planning and clear communication are key to achieving successful residential remodeling outcomes.

Common Residential Remodeling Jobs
Kitchen Remodels - upgrades include new cabinets, countertops, and improved layouts for better functionality.
Bathroom Renovations - modernize and expand bathrooms with new fixtures, tiles, and lighting.
Basement Finishing - transform unfinished spaces into functional living areas or entertainment rooms.
Room Additions - expand living space with new bedrooms, sunrooms, or home offices.
Exterior Updates - enhance curb appeal through siding, window replacements, and entryway improvements.
Whole-House Renovations - update multiple areas to improve flow, comfort, and overall home value.
